Now Zedekiah the son of Josiah whom Nebuchadnezzar king of Babylon had made king in the land of Judah ,
reigned as king in place of Coniah the son of Jehoiakim .
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:2 @
But neither he nor his servants nor the people of the land listened to the words of the LORD which He spoke through Jeremiah the prophet .
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:3 @
Yet King Zedekiah sent Jehucal the son of Shelemiah ,
and Zephaniah the son of Maaseiah ,
the priest ,
to Jeremiah the prophet ,
saying , "
Please pray to the LORD our God on our behalf ."
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:4 @
Now Jeremiah was still coming in and going out among the people ,
for they had not yet put him in the prison .
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:5 @
Meanwhile ,
Pharaoh '
s army had set out from Egypt ;
and when the Chaldeans who had been besieging Jerusalem heard the report about them ,
they lifted the siege from Jerusalem .
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:6 @
Then the word of the LORD came to Jeremiah the prophet ,
saying ,
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:7 " @
Thus says the LORD God of Israel , '
Thus you are to say to the king of Judah ,
who sent you to Me to inquire of Me - "
Behold ,
Pharaoh '
s army which has come out for your assistance is going to return to its own land of Egypt .
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:8 " @
The Chaldeans will also return and fight against this city ,
and they will capture it and burn it with fire ."'
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:9 " @
Thus says the LORD , '
Do not deceive yourselves ,
saying , "
The Chaldeans will surely go away from us ,"
for they will not go .
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:10 @'
For even if you had defeated the entire army of Chaldeans who were fighting against you ,
and there were only wounded men left among them ,
each man in his tent ,
they would rise up and burn this city with fire .'"
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:11 @
Now it happened when the army of the Chaldeans had lifted the siege from Jerusalem because of Pharaoh '
s army ,
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:12 @
that Jeremiah went out from Jerusalem to go to the land of Benjamin in order to take possession of some property there among the people .
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:13 @
While he was at the Gate of Benjamin ,
a captain of the guard whose name was Irijah ,
the son of Shelemiah the son of Hananiah was there ;
and he arrested Jeremiah the prophet ,
saying , "
You are going over to the Chaldeans !"
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:14 @
But Jeremiah said , "
A lie !
I am not going over to the Chaldeans ";
yet he would not listen to him .
So Irijah arrested Jeremiah and brought him to the officials .
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:15 @
Then the officials were angry at Jeremiah and beat him ,
and they put him in jail in the house of Jonathan the scribe ,
which they had made into the prison .
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:16 @
For Jeremiah had come into the dungeon ,
that is ,
the vaulted cell ;
and Jeremiah stayed there many days .
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:17 @
Now King Zedekiah sent and took him out ;
and in his palace the king secretly asked him and said , "
Is there a word from the LORD ?"
And Jeremiah said , "
There is !"
Then he said , "
You will be given into the hand of the king of Babylon !"
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:18 @
Moreover Jeremiah said to King Zedekiah , "
In what way have I sinned against you ,
or against your servants ,
or against this people ,
that you have put me in prison ?
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:19 " @
Where then are your prophets who prophesied to you ,
saying , '
The king of Babylon will not come against you or against this land '?
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:20 " @
But now ,
please listen ,
O my lord the king ;
please let my petition come before you and do not make me return to the house of Jonathan the scribe ,
that I may not die there ."
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:21 @
Then King Zedekiah gave commandment ,
and they committed Jeremiah to the court of the guardhouse and gave him a loaf of bread daily from the bakers '
street ,
until all the bread in the city was gone .
So Jeremiah remained in the court of the guardhouse .

Now Shephatiah the son of Mattan ,
and Gedaliah the son of Pashhur ,
and Jucal the son of Shelemiah ,
and Pashhur the son of Malchijah heard the words that Jeremiah was speaking to all the people ,
saying ,
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:2 " @
Thus says the LORD , '
He who stays in this city will die by the sword and by famine and by pestilence ,
but he who goes out to the Chaldeans will live and have his own life as booty and stay alive .'
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:3 " @
Thus says the LORD , '
This city will certainly be given into the hand of the army of the king of Babylon and he will capture it .'"
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:4 @
Then the officials said to the king , "
Now let this man be put to death ,
inasmuch as he is discouraging the men of war who are left in this city and all the people ,
by speaking such words to them ;
for this man is not seeking the well-being of this people but rather their harm ."
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:5 @
So King Zedekiah said , "
Behold ,
he is in your hands ;
for the king can do nothing against you ."
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:6 @
Then they took Jeremiah and cast him into the cistern of Malchijah the king '
s son ,
which was in the court of the guardhouse ;
and they let Jeremiah down with ropes .
Now in the cistern there was no water but only mud ,
and Jeremiah sank into the mud .
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:7 @
But Ebed-melech the Ethiopian ,
a eunuch ,
while he was in the king '
s palace ,
heard that they had put Jeremiah into the cistern .
Now the king was sitting in the Gate of Benjamin ;
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:8 @
and Ebed-melech went out from the king '
s palace and spoke to the king ,
saying ,
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:9 " @
My lord the king ,
these men have acted wickedly in all that they have done to Jeremiah the prophet whom they have cast into the cistern ;
and he will die right where he is because of the famine ,
for there is no more bread in the city ."
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:10 @
Then the king commanded Ebed-melech the Ethiopian ,
saying , "
Take thirty men from here under your authority and bring up Jeremiah the prophet from the cistern before he dies ."
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:11 @
So Ebed-melech took the men under his authority and went into the king '
s palace to a place beneath the storeroom and took from there worn-out clothes and worn-out rags and let them down by ropes into the cistern to Jeremiah .
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:12 @
Then Ebed-melech the Ethiopian said to Jeremiah , "
Now put these worn-out clothes and rags under your armpits under the ropes ";
and Jeremiah did so .
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:13 @
So they pulled Jeremiah up with the ropes and lifted him out of the cistern ,
and Jeremiah stayed in the court of the guardhouse .
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:14 @
Then King Zedekiah sent and had Jeremiah the prophet brought to him at the third entrance that is in the house of the LORD ;
and the king said to Jeremiah , "
I am going to ask you something ;
do not hide anything from me ."
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:15 @
Then Jeremiah said to Zedekiah , "
If I tell you ,
will you not certainly put me to death ?
Besides ,
if I give you advice ,
you will not listen to me ."
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:16 @
But King Zedekiah swore to Jeremiah in secret saying , "
As the LORD lives ,
who made this life for us ,
surely I will not put you to death nor will I give you over to the hand of these men who are seeking your life ."
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:17 @
Then Jeremiah said to Zedekiah , "
Thus says the LORD God of hosts ,
the God of Israel , '
If you will indeed go out to the officers of the king of Babylon ,
then you will live ,
this city will not be burned with fire ,
and you and your household will survive .
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:18 @'
But if you will not go out to the officers of the king of Babylon ,
then this city will be given over to the hand of the Chaldeans ;
and they will burn it with fire ,
and you yourself will not escape from their hand .'"
nasb @
Jeremiah:18:19 @
Then King Zedekiah said to Jeremiah , "
I dread the Jews who have gone over to the Chaldeans ,
for they may give me over into their hand and they will abuse me ."
